Output c51098870504e69bcce9977d2f19a03d92cd96d008699cb52fa83e2efff708b8:1

value
108476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32dd09f0a3c6283df4fe54f8e1fd216dbe367aba OP_EQUAL
address
36KxWBXW3gpQKERvwsfHAF5iTKApaTzD1Z
transaction
c51098870504e69bcce9977d2f19a03d92cd96d008699cb52fa83e2efff708b8
confirmations
322670
spent
true